Differences

This shows you the differences between two versions of the page.

Link to this comparison view

Both sides previous revision Previous revision
Next revision
Previous revision
skills:effects:blockmask [2019/07/01 15:32]
xikage
skills:effects:blockmask [2020/06/30 21:13] (current)
Line 8: Line 8:
 </​WRAP>​ </​WRAP>​
 ====== Effect: BlockMask ====== ====== Effect: BlockMask ======
-//Added in version 2.2// 
  
 Creates a mask of blocks around the specified target. The blocks created or changed by this effect will disappear or rather reset to their former state after the specified duration expired. Resetting the blocks at an earlier point in time can be achieved by using the **blockunmask**-effect (see example below). Creates a mask of blocks around the specified target. The blocks created or changed by this effect will disappear or rather reset to their former state after the specified duration expired. Resetting the blocks at an earlier point in time can be achieved by using the **blockunmask**-effect (see example below).
  
 Note that the blockmask effect will never actually change any blocks in the world and thus will never grief the environment in any way. The changes made this effect are purely cosmetic, no actual blocks are changed and everything will always return to its original state. Note that the blockmask effect will never actually change any blocks in the world and thus will never grief the environment in any way. The changes made this effect are purely cosmetic, no actual blocks are changed and everything will always return to its original state.
 +
 +Bukkit material/​block names can be acquired ingame. Simply hold the block you want to use for the effect in your hand and then use the command "/​itemdb"​. This command will output the bukkit-material info along with some other info, including the data value of the block. This command should work on any bukkit/​spigot server.
  
 ===== Attributes ===== ===== Attributes =====
Line 20: Line 21:
 | data | dv | The data value used for the material. For example: using data value **//1 //**on dirt will create coarse dirt. | 0 | | data | dv | The data value used for the material. For example: using data value **//1 //**on dirt will create coarse dirt. | 0 |
 | radius | r | The radius of the blockmask effect. | 0 | | radius | r | The radius of the blockmask effect. | 0 |
-| noair | na | Will also convert air-blocks if set to false. | true | 
 | noise | n | Defines the randomness of the effect. | 0 | | noise | n | Defines the randomness of the effect. | 0 |
 | duration | d | Duration of the effect in ticks (20 ticks = 1 second). Leave on 0 for "​infinite"​ duration. | 0 | | duration | d | Duration of the effect in ticks (20 ticks = 1 second). Leave on 0 for "​infinite"​ duration. | 0 |
Line 26: Line 26:
 | noair | na | Mask no air blocks only | true | | noair | na | Mask no air blocks only | true |
 | onlyair | oa | Mask air blocks only. | false | | onlyair | oa | Mask air blocks only. | false |
- 
-Bukkit material/​block names can be acquired ingame. Simply hold the block you want to use for the effect in your hand and then use the command "/​itemdb"​. This command will output the bukkit-material info along with some other info, including the data value of the block. This command should work on any bukkit/​spigot server. 
- 
-===== Effect: Blockunmask ===== 
-The blockunmask effect is used to revert blockchanges made by the blockmask effect. For instance, this effect can be used in a high radius after a mob has died in order to "clean up" the fake block updates sent. However this is not neccessary, because the fake block changes created by the blockmask effect will be reverted if a chunk is reloaded for a player (but will only revert for that player). 
-^Attribute ^Aliases ^Description ^Default Value | 
-| radius | r | The radius of the blockmask effect. | 0 | 
-| shape | s | The shape of the effect. | sphere | 
  
 ===== Examples ===== ===== Examples =====
Line 44: Line 36:
 3. Will forcibly reverse all effects created by the blockmask effect in the specified radius. The blockunmask effect doesn'​t have any syntax options except for "​radius"​. 3. Will forcibly reverse all effects created by the blockmask effect in the specified radius. The blockunmask effect doesn'​t have any syntax options except for "​radius"​.
 <​code>​- effect:​blockunmask{r=30}</​code>​ <​code>​- effect:​blockunmask{r=30}</​code>​
 +
 +
 +

skills/effects/blockmask.1562016736.txt.gz · Last modified: 2020/06/30 21:13 (external edit)